Investment Rating - The report assigns a "Buy" rating to the company with a current price of HKD 26.90 and a fair value of HKD 41.35 [2][13]. Core Insights - The approval of a new indication for furmonertinib (also known as Ivoritinib) in combination with sintilimab for the treatment of advanced mismatch repair-deficient (pMMR) endometrial cancer patients has been highlighted as a significant event [2][6]. - The company is expected to benefit from the unmet medical needs in the endometrial cancer field, with furmonertinib and sintilimab potentially becoming more effective treatment options [2][6]. - The report emphasizes the rapid commercialization progress of furmonertinib overseas, with net sales reaching USD 203 million in the first nine months of 2024, leading to a milestone payment of USD 20 million for the company [6][13]. Financial Projections - The company's revenue projections for 2024E are USD 640.7 million, with a year-over-year growth rate of -23.55% [7]. - The oncology/immunology business is expected to contribute significantly to revenue, with projections of USD 362.2 million in 2024E [7]. - The report forecasts a return to profitability with net profits of USD 5 million in 2024E and USD 20 million in 2025E, reflecting a substantial growth rate of 335.3% [7][19]. Valuation Metrics - The report calculates a WACC of 10.34% and a perpetual growth rate of 3%, leading to a fair value estimate of HKD 41.35 per share [10][13]. - The company is projected to achieve a net profit margin of 3.0% by 2025E, with an expected ROE of 2.6% [19]. Product Pipeline and Market Potential - The report notes that furmonertinib is in various clinical stages with multiple immune checkpoint inhibitors, indicating a robust pipeline and potential for future growth [2][6]. - The upcoming submission for the registration study of savolitinib in combination with osimertinib for EGFR-resistant NSCLC is anticipated to open new revenue streams [6].
